Position Overview: Pharmacist – Pediatrics Pharmacy (WVUH)

As a pharmacist at WVU Medicine, you’ll play a key role in providing high-quality pharmaceutical care at designated locations. This includes direct patient care, operational responsibilities, and educational involvement.

Minimum Qualifications

Education & Licensure:

  • Bachelor of Science in Pharmacy or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D.) from an ACPE-accredited program.

  • Must have a current West Virginia pharmacist license or be eligible to obtain one within 90 days of hire.

  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ification required within 60 days of employment.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Pharm.D. from an ACPE-accredited school.

Experience:

  • Completion of a PGY-2 residency in a related clinical field, or

  • Completion of a PGY-1 residency, or

  • Three years of relevant pharmacy experience.

Key Responsibilities

  • Review and verify the accuracy of medication orders.

  • Dispense medications per provider orders and adhere to drug distribution protocols.

  • Oversee drug use in assigned areas and offer recommendations for improvement.

  • Identify and report medication errors, adverse drug reactions, and safety concerns.

  • Participate in patient care related to acute/chronic diseases and medical emergencies.

  • Promote and evaluate medication safety practices in line with ISMP standards.

  • Maintain accurate documentation in the clinical information system.

  • Supervise pharmacy technicians and contribute to performance evaluations.

  • Educate pharmacy students, residents, and new staff members.

  • Engage in educational and quality improvement initiatives.

  • Submit assignments and continuing education documentation promptly.

  • Complete annual clinical competency evaluations.
